About Purbrook Heath

Purbrook Heath, a quiet corner of Hampshire, holds its own particular charm. It lies 5.0 km west-north-west of Havant (from Havant: bearing 284°T, OS grid SU 665 079), and is situated south-south-east of Furzeley Corner village. The air here often carries the subtle scent of pine, a reminder of the heathland that still surrounds the hamlet, a landscape that feels both ancient and enduring.
